(i) This is a combined synopsis/solicitation for commercial services prepared in accordance with the format in Subpart 12.6, as supplemented with additional information included in this notice. This announcement constitutes the only solicitation; quotes are being requested, and a written solicitation will not be issued.
(ii) Solicitation number 140R2025Q0066 is issued as a Request for Quote (RFQ).
(iii) The solicitation document and incorporated provisions and clauses are those in effect through Federal Acquisition Circular 2025-05, as of August 7, 2025.
(iv) This acquisition is open market, Women Owned Small Business (WOSB) set aside. The NAICS code is 541690 and the size standard is $19 million.
(v) The contract line items are listed in the price schedule of the solicitation package. Please provide your fully burdened labor rate for each labor category and cost for equipment, software, travel, etc.
(vi) This requirement is for an organization to provide ecological monitoring and research in the Sacramento-San Joaquin Delta to better document and understand the effect of the Central Valley Project (CVP) operations on hydrological, biogeochemical, sediment, and ecological characteristics of the system as identified in this PWS.
(vii) The period of performance is expected to be one (1) year and one (1) month from 10/1/2025 through 10/31/2026.

Background
The Bureau of Reclamation is issuing this solicitation to acquire services for ecological monitoring and research in the Sacramento-San Joaquin Delta. The goal is to better document and understand the effects of Central Valley Project (CVP) operations on hydrological, biogeochemical, sediment, and ecological characteristics of the system. This initiative aligns with Reclamation's mission to operate and maintain the CVP for navigation, flood control, fish and wildlife mitigation, agricultural water supply, power generation, and recreation in an environmentally responsible manner.

Work Details
The contractor will perform high-frequency monitoring for flow, water quality (including chlorophyll, nutrients, and phytoplankton species composition), sediment, and biological responses at key locations in the Delta. Specific tasks include:

1. Collecting hydrodynamic data such as continuous water level, velocity, and flow to inform transport and mixing processes affecting fish habitat and wetland inundation.

2. Gathering water-quality data including temperature, specific conductance, turbidity, dissolved oxygen, pH, chlorophyll levels, and nutrients using YSI EXO2 multiparameter sondes.

3. Monitoring phytoplankton species composition through discrete sampling and deployment of in situ multiparameter fluorometers.

4. Assessing sediment distribution through suspended sediment concentration measurements using D96 samplers.

5. Providing real-time data delivery through curated summaries and interactive dashboards.

6. Conducting biological sample collection and processing while ensuring data quality control and assurance.

Period of Performance
The contract will be performed over a period of one year and one month from October 1, 2025 to October 31, 2026.

Place of Performance
The work will be conducted primarily in the Sacramento-San Joaquin Delta region with potential access to private properties as necessary for field surveys.
